Over the past two years, alongside our efforts to feed and support our fellow citizens in emergency situations, we have been working very successfully with young people. Primary, middle, and high school students experience the joy of giving by cooking with us—at our premises, at their school, or in their town's central square.

Working together for a common purpose, selflessly giving, and taking responsibility for producing something so important fills them with joy and enthusiasm.

Seeing the wonderful results of cooking with children, we created the awareness campaign The Love Van Goes To School!

This initiative takes The Love Van team on a journey within and beyond the borders of Attica, giving children from different cities the opportunity to experience the joy of giving by cooking around our pot.

This project will last for one school year (2025-2026) and our van will visit schools within and outside Attica.

The cooking activity lasts approximately 3 hours and, in order to run smoothly, the maximum number of children is 25.

The cooking process is simple and all that is needed is good cooperation with the teacher or professor of the class that will participate.

We recommend discussing the concept of volunteering with the children and how important it is for society and for ourselves. It is also important to tell the children where the meals they prepare will be distributed and why that particular organization was chosen. At the same time, we suggest that you mention the action that will take place in schools (The Love Van Goes To School), as well as other actions of The Love Van in Athens and in emergency situations (information that can be found in the presentation we have already sent you). Finally, we are attaching the CVs of those responsible for cooking so that the children can ‘get to know’ them in advance.

After consulting with their teacher/professor, the children will need to purchase a few cooking supplies themselves, which are very inexpensive (a list will be provided below). This way, they become involved in the entire activity before it even begins.

We meet in the school courtyard at 10:00 a.m., set up our outdoor kitchen, and start cutting the vegetables. When all the vegetables we need for cooking have been chopped, we put them in our pot and start boiling the food.

Then the children start cutting the bread and preparing the dessert that will be served with the meal. Once everything is ready, we start packing.

When the whole process is over, we clean the space and the tables and taste what we have worked so hard to cook! Now the hot food and its accompaniments are ready to be distributed! The activity ends at 1:30 p.m.
